Establishes Special Education Transportation Task Force.
This bill establishes a 18-member Special Education Transportation Task Force to study and recommend best practices for transporting students with special education needs. The task force will focus on improving responses to medical and behavioral emergencies during transportation, safety protocols, access to necessary equipment, and communication with families. Composed of education officials, disability advocates, school staff, and parents, the group must submit its recommendations to the Governor and Legislature within 12 months of forming. The bill does not create new laws but sets a process for evaluating and improving existing transportation practices.
